ViaMichelin
South Kensington Studios by D'Montrio
Location picture
Stunning 8.7 (142 reviews)
Residence

Price unavailable

About it
South Kensington Studios by D'Montrio features rooms with free Wifi in the center of London. This recently renovated condo hotel is located a 7-minute walk from South Kensington Tube Station and 0.6 miles from Victoria and Albert Museum. The accommodation features full-day security and private check-in and check-out for guests. The units come with parquet floors and feature a fully equipped kitchen with a dishwasher, a flat-screen TV with streaming services, and a private bathroom with walk-in shower and a hair dryer. An oven, a microwave, and toaster are also available, as well as a coffee machine and a kettle. At the condo hotel, every unit is equipped with bed linen and towels. Popular points of interest near the condo hotel include Natural History Museum London, Harrods, and Royal Albert Hall. London City Airport is 11 miles from the property.
Its strengths
LAN Wi-Fi
Location
Foulis Terrace
London SW7 3LZ
Dates of your stay
Availability with
Booking.com